ICVL 2010 Awards
![]() |
Excellence Award "Intel®Education" - USD 1000
Special Award "Intel®Education" - USD 500
The ICVL Award is offered in recognition of ICVL papers published within in "Proceedings of the International Conference on Virtual Learning"
Sponsored by: Intel Corporation - www.intel.com | Link
Decided by: ICVL Scientific Committee
Date Awarded: October 31, 2010 at ICVL 2010, UNIVERSITY OF MEDICINE AND FARMACY TÂRGU-MUREŞ, TÂRGU-MUREŞ - Romania
Criteria:
- distinguishing and promoting the results obtained by authors (researchers, teachers/professors, specialists, students) in research, innovation and development in ICT
- promoting and implementing the information technologies and their application into education
- inducing and promoting the creativity in scientific research for e-Learning, Educational Software and Virtual Reality
Note: ICVL Awards does not create a hierarchy value of papers / applications / products, but distinguish some attributes which conforms with ICVL objectives

ICVL 2009 - AWARDS
According to the above ideas the ICVL Scientific Committee established the following awards:
1. Excellence Award "Intel® Education" - USD 1000
Taibi Davide, Gentile Manuel, Fulantelli Giovanni, Allegra Mario (Italian National Research Council, Institute for Educational Technology, Palermo, Italy)
E-portfolio and semantic web to support informal learning in social network environment (Section Intel® Education, pp. 357)
2. Special Award "Intel® Education" - USD 500
Silvia Monica Feraru, Horia-Nicolai Teodorescu (Institute of Computer Science of the Romanian Academy, Iaşi Branch, Romania)
SRoL - Web-based Resources and Tools used for e-Learning of Languages and Language Technology (Section Models & Methodologies, pp.119)
